Haworthia retusa cv. Gray Ghost is a succulent plant with fleshy, gray-white leaves with jagged edges. The leaves are placed in a spiral, forming a dense rosette. The plant can grow up to 10-15 cm high and 15-20 cm wide.
Haworthia retusa cv. Gray Ghost is a relatively easy plant to care for. Here are some tips:
  • Light: The plant prefers strong indirect light, but it can also tolerate direct sunlight for short periods of time.
  • Watering: The plant must be watered when the soil is completely dry. Excessive watering can lead to root rot.
  • Temperature: The plant prefers moderate temperatures, between 15 and 25 degrees Celsius.
  • Humidity: The plant is tolerant to a wide range of humidity, but prefers higher humidity.
  • Soil: The plant prefers a well-drained soil consisting of sand, gravel and compost.
  • Fertilizer: Fertilize the plant once a month during the growing season, with a balanced fertilizer.
  • Transplantation: Transplant the plant every 2-3 years, when the roots fill the pot.
